Analysis of Factorial Experiments
Description
Provides convenience functions for analyzing factorial
experiments using ANOVA or mixed-models. Functions ez.glm() and
aov.car() allow convenient specification of pure-between,
pure-within (i.e., repeated-measures), and mixed between-within
(i.e., split-plot) ANOVAs and ANCOVAs with type 2 and type 3
sums of squares for data in the long format (i.e., one
observation per row) wrapping car::Anova() (aggregating more
then one observation per individual and cell of the design).
Function nice.anova() produces publication ready ANOVA tables.
Function mixed() fits a mixed model using lme4::lmer() and
computes p-values for all effects in the model (using the
Kenward-Rogers approximation of degrees of freedom). afex uses
type 3 sums of squares as default (imitating commercial
statistical software) and sets the default contrasts to
contr.sum.
